NZX Midday Sector Update: Non-Energy Minerals Stocks Advance, Distribution Services Sector Struggles

MT Newswires Live
Jul 20

Non-energy minerals stocks advanced nearly 1.7% at midday Monday.

Fletcher Building (NZE:FBU, ASX:FBU) gained nearly 2% in recent trade after the New Zealand Government granted its Golden Bay Cement unit up to NZ$60 million as part of an agreement to support the subsidiary's continued operations in the country.

On the flip side, the distribution services sector struggled, shedding nearly 2%.

Vulcan Steel (NZE:VSL, ASX:VSL) shares fell almost 2% in recent trade.
